COMMAND MISSION USS Boxer is the fourth of eight ships in the Wasp-class of large deck multipurpose amphibi-ous assault ships built by Ingalls Shipbuilding Division of Litton Industries in Pascagoula, Mississippi. The primary mission of the Wasp-class is as the centerpiece of and Expeditionary Strike Group (ESG). A multi mission ESG is fully capable of amphibious assault, special forces operations, as well as noncombatant evacuation and humanitar-ian missions.

SHIP’S CHARACTERISTICS
Built by: Ingalls Shipbuilding, Pascagoula, MississippiKeel Laid: 8 April 1991Comissioned: 11 February 1995
Beam: 106 FeetSpeed: 20+ KnotsLength: 844 FeetDisplacement: 40,500 TonsAccommodations: 1,174 Crew/ 2,070 Troops

AIRCRAFT
Boxer and her sister ships are the first specifi-cally designed to accomodate landing craft air cushion (LCAC) for fast troop movement over the beach and Harrier II (AV-8B) V/STOL (Vertical/ Short Take-Off and Landing) jets, which provide close-in air support for assault forces. The ship can also accommodate a full range of Navy and Marine Corps helicopters, conventional landing craft and amphibious vehicles.
